单词 macrophysics
释义

macrophysicsn.

Brit. /ˌmakrəʊˈfɪzɪks/, U.S. /ˌmækroʊˈfɪzɪks/
Origin: Formed within English, by compounding. Etymons: macro- comb. form, physics n.
Etymology: < macro- comb. form + physics n., after macrophysical adj. Compare earlier microphysics n.
The part of physics that deals with bodies and phenomena on a macroscopic scale.
ΚΠ
1909 Cent. Dict. Suppl. Macrophysics.
1936 Discovery Mar. 96/2 Thirteen unsolved problems are listed, ranging from those concerning the creation of the universe..to the structure of the atom, from macrophysics and astronomy via biology..back to physical science again.
1956 Nature 18 Feb. 321/1 Mr. F. H. Ludlam..pointed out that the partitioning (into micro-, macro- and synoptic-physics) of cloud studies..must not be made too rigid.
1980 Dædalus Spring 34 A Tao of Physics in which the details of modern macrophysics and microphysics are matched to those of the mystical tradition.
